看到舍友们都写了这么一个玩意,我也想整一个出来试试,没什么技术含量。。。
using System;
using System.Collections.Generic;
using System.Text;
using Microsoft.Win32;
namespace regedit
{
class Program
{
static void Main()
{
RegistryKey key1 = Registry.LocalMachine;
RegistryKey key2 = key1.OpenSubKey("SYSTEM//CurrentControlSet//Control//Terminal Server//Wds//rdpwd//Tds//tcp");
int port = Convert.ToInt32(key2.GetValue("PortNumber", "1"));
Console.Write("当前终端服务端口为:");
Console.WriteLine(port.ToString());
Console.Write("请输入你要修改的端口:");
port = Convert.ToInt32(Console.ReadLine());
key2 = key1.OpenSubKey("SYSTEM//CurrentControlSet//Control//Terminal Server//Wds//rdpwd//Tds//tcp",true);
key2.SetValue("PortNumber",port);
key2 = key1.OpenSubKey("SYSTEM//CurrentControlSet//Control//Terminal Server//WinStations//RDP-Tcp",true);
key2.SetValue("PortNumber", port);
Console.WriteLine("修改完成:)");
key1.Close();
key2.Close();
}
}
}
(控制台版本代码)